Story Six: Meona Bell
05 October 1281

Dyla will not hear of it, the caution part. She went up in front of the whole group and got them to vote on a name for their group: "Legalize Darkfire."

I would not have done that myself. But I do agree with her, so I will not stop her.

Unfortunately, it did spark a turn of events. I was about to go back to the Arturian Realm to find out more about the White Baroness when Taylor Lorens stopped me in my tracks and urgently bid me follow her. There was apparently an ongoing public confrontation happening between Dyla and Kara.

The confrontation was happening between the Fountain and Fleming House, and it had escalated to Dyla and Kara shouting at each other. Kara had supposedly responded to "Legalize Darkfire" by accusing Dyla of "witchcraft by darkfire" which is an accusation that is, thankfully, not legally recognized. Nonetheless, Kara called for Dyla's lynching. Before Kara, herself, arrived, Dyla's supporters responded by forming a human chain around Fleming House; and Kara's cronies confronted them with fistfights. The Campus Watch had intervened and arrested those cronies.

Then Kara, herself, arrived, and went up to Dyla's window, challenging her. Dyla came down to her in a fit of rage, and thus the screaming match.

It was in the midst of this, and the gathering of Dyla's friends and more of Kara's friends around the two when I showed up. I tried to calm Dyla down but then she took a black glove out of her pocket and slapped Kara in the face with it.

"I challenge you to a DUEL!" Dyla said.

I'll never forget the response of the crowd. Some of Dyla's friends gasped, while others cheered. Meanwhile, Kara's friends jeered, shouting "Wrayther!" and "Witch!" Kara, herself, reached into her pocket and pulled out a glove of her own. She struck Dyla with it, except I believe no part of the glove hit Dyla's face, rather it was the back of Kara's hand. "CHALLENGE ACCEPTED!" Kara screamed fiercely.

Honestly, I did not know this until now, but duels are actually legal here in the Retunian Republic. This one, a spellfire duel, is going to happen between Kara and Dyla, as stupid as I think this is on behalf of both women. And this is going to be facilitated by an Arbitrator under certain safety and conduct standards to determine the outcome. This went to University Affairs, who scheduled the duel to happen on Friday October 15 at 300p along the sidewalk between Fleming House and the Flagstaff.

I met with Julian Mackwell and Ivella Ogden to put a stop to this. We tried to convince the University Affairs Office otherwise. When they would not listen, we tried to hopefully get the Headmaster to at least say something.

Even that was over-hopeful though, however. We waited outside his Office only to receive a short written note from him explicitly stating that he is completely okay with the duel happening on the honorable Cabotton University Campus.

And I'm even more furious with the Flagstaff joining the other newspapers across Gentry County giving dramatic coverage of this, saying how "this is the very first spellfire duel to take place at Cabotton University," and how "this is the very first spellfire duel between two women to take place in the Province of Ereautea."

I am going to take a break and visit my wife, Sari.
